Furter Fried Rice
- 8 ounces long grain rice
- 4 ounces frozen peas
- 4 ounces sweetcorn
- 1 tablespoon toasted sesame oil
- 2 teaspoons gingerroot, freshly grated
- 1 garlic clove, crushed
- 12 ounces frankfurters, chopped
- 6 scallions, finely chopped
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 2 tablespoons dark soy sauce (optional)
- Cook the rice in a large pan of boiling water according to pack instructions, adding the peas and sweetcorn 2 minutes before the end of the cooking time.
- Meanwhile, heat the oil in a large wok or frying pan and add the ginger and garlic.
- Toss in the frankfurters and stir fry until cooked through.
- Toss the scallions in the pan.
- Drain the rice and vegetables and add to the pan tossing until well mixed with the frankfurters and spring onions.
- Quickly stir in the beaten egg and stir fry until mixed into the rice and cooked through.
- Add the soy sauce, if using and stir fry for a couple of minutes before serving.
